Keep the power attached and the power switch turned on.
With a voltmeter (multimeter set to voltage), test these points. They should report 5V and 3.3V
respectfully.
On the bad XL boards, these voltages showed around 3.1V instead of 5V and 2.2V instead of 3.3V.
